一會(huì)又版本沖突。令我很是頭疼,搞了我兩天,現(xiàn)在還是有配置文件的錯(cuò)誤。郁悶之情難以言表。無(wú)意中在網(wǎng)上見到了講jar包功能的隨筆
,于是貼過(guò)來(lái),做個(gè)記錄。
" />
這是Spring配置所需jar包下載,近搞SSH和一個(gè)框架的整合,結(jié)果總是出許多莫名奇妙的錯(cuò)誤,剛開始基本都是jar包的配置有問(wèn)題,一會(huì)少包,一會(huì)多包,
一會(huì)又版本沖突。令我很是頭疼,搞了我兩天,現(xiàn)在還是有配置文件的錯(cuò)誤。郁悶之情難以言表。無(wú)意中在網(wǎng)上見到了講jar包功能的隨筆
,于是貼過(guò)來(lái),做個(gè)記錄。
Spring配置所需jar包是用來(lái)SSH配置的jar包 配置了監(jiān)聽器,還出現(xiàn)嚴(yán)重: Error configuring application listener of class org.springframework.web.context.ContextLoader就需要它,歡迎有需要的用戶前來(lái)下載!
Spring配置所需jar包是包含有完整發(fā)布模塊的單個(gè)jar 包。但是不包括mock.jar, aspects.jar, spring-portlet.jar, and spring-hibernate2.jar。
spring-src.zip就是所有的源代碼壓縮包。
除了spring.jar 文件,Spring 還包括有其它21 個(gè)獨(dú)立的jar 包,各自包含著對(duì)應(yīng)的Spring組件,用
戶可以根據(jù)自己的需要來(lái)選擇組合自己的jar 包,而不必引入整個(gè)spring.jar 的所有類文件。
Spring的web框架是圍繞DispatcherServlet來(lái)進(jìn)行設(shè)計(jì)的。DispatcherServlet的作用是將請(qǐng)求分發(fā)到不同的處理器。Spring的web框架包括可配置的處理器(handler)映射、視圖(view)解析、本地化(local)解析、主題(theme)解析以及對(duì)上傳文件解析。處理器是對(duì)Controller接口的實(shí)現(xiàn),該接口僅僅定義了ModelAndView handleRequest(request, response)方法。你可以通過(guò)實(shí)現(xiàn)這個(gè)接口來(lái)生成自己的控制器(也可以稱之為處理器),但是從Spring提供的一系列控制器繼承會(huì)更省事,比如AbstractController、AbstractCommandController和SimpleFormController。注意,你需要選擇正確的基類:如果你沒(méi)有表單,你就不需要一個(gè)FormController。這是和Structs的一個(gè)主要區(qū)別。